Transaction 65dbade6b52bd627742365972eb6d35068d9869716a8dc9cb9084df3b8f063dd
1 Input
1 Output
-
65dbade6b52bd627742365972eb6d35068d9869716a8dc9cb9084df3b8f063dd:0
- value
- 534986
- script pubkey
- OP_0 OP_PUSHBYTES_20 73628f33960cbfaf5ff9820abecb677cfd18ca19
- address
- bc1qwd3g7vukpjl67hlesg9tajm80n733jse60jru9